Birmingham-based Blakemores Solicitors have swapped out their IRIS practice management system in favour of TFB’s Partner for Windows, to help streamline their accounts and internal reporting processes. In addition, the firm is anticipating significant efficiency gains for the processing of their LSC family and immigration work thanks to the comprehensive legal aid functionality of Partner for Windows.

 

Blakemores, who were previously using IRIS AlphaLaw for accounts, will be rolling out a 180-user Partner for Windows practice management system across the firm whilst implementing case management within their family, probate and immigration departments. They have also chosen to implement Partner TaskCentre, a business process management tool, which will allow them to provide timely and specific management information to key personnel.

 

Robert Palmer, IT Manager at Blakemores comments, ‘When we decided to replace our IRIS AlphaLaw Accounts System, we were looking for a flexible, intuitive and easy to use system. Partner for Windows meets all these requirements and more. From a user perspective, our cashiers particularly favoured it because of the comprehensive in-built LSC functionality and our Head of Finance, Kerry Sherrad, liked its flexible management reporting. From an IT perspective, its ability to work seamlessly within our existing infrastructure and integrate with other leading technologies means the system can grow with the firm and help us embrace new ways of working such as the growing market of online services.’

 

‘We were all so impressed with its all round capabilities that we decided to take a look at TFB’s case management system for the firms main LSC users. It made sense as its integration with the accounts system was seamless and our Partners were so impressed by the functionality that the decision to implement TFB case management was an automatic one’.

 

Richard Higgs, Sales Director at TFB comments, ‘Blakemores is an ambitious, forward-thinking practice with a strong reputation in the Midlands and we are delighted to have been selected to support their key business functions with Partner for Windows.”

Mercers, a long established and leading Thames Valley firm of solicitors and established LawNet member firm, has selected Linetime to replace their existing AIM Evolution system after a comprehensive evaluation process.

Linetime will be supplying Liberate Practice Management and Case Management software to all users in the firm.

Mercers' commitment to offering a quality service, as evidenced by attaining ISO9001, has been a key factor in its continued success.  Accordingly the firm sees investing in the latest information technology as a means of ensuring that the needs and expectations of its clients continue to be met and even exceeded.

Mercers' success has in part been based on recommendations and the firm adopted the same approach in selecting Linetime as its software supplier.

BigHand has today announced that Top-25 commercial law firm Hammonds LLP has improved its fee earner to secretary ratios from 3:1 to 4:1, and the BigHand digital dictation workflow technology has assisted the firm in achieving this objective. BigHand voice software has replaced outdated analogue tape dictation equipment for 700 users. The Hammonds team introduced new working practices whilst rolling out the system to improve efficiencies.

Issy Freeman, HR Manager at Hammonds commented:
‘’BigHand has been rolled out as a business task management system. We replaced our analogue tapes with the BigHand system, at the same time we took the opportunity to review and improve firm wide working practices. This has enabled us to improve the service we provide to clients, it has allowed our workforce to become more flexible, and improved document turnaround times. Overall the system has been received extremely positively by fee-earners and secretaries alike.

Hammonds has taken the opportunity to ensure that the right people are doing the right work, and that the correct secretarial structure is in place to support the fee earners. Since implementing BigHand we have improved our fee earner to secretary ratio from 3:1 to 4:1. Additionally we have developed a Secretarial Career Path for our secretarial workforce. Hammonds has high expectations of its secretaries and we encourage a mentality of wanting to make a difference and go the extra mile. The feedback from secretaries since we implemented BigHand has been extremely positive and they have felt it has enabled them to add more value than they were able to previously. We encourage our secretaries to take ownership and make the system work effectively. As a result turnaround times are much faster and we also have a great teamwork ethos not only within departments, but across locations as well. BigHand has given our secretaries greater autonomy and the above demonstrates that they are now able to support each other in a way that was simply not possible using tapes.’’

BigHand is now used at all Hammonds UK offices plus the firm’s Brussels office. In addition to the desktop software fee earners are able to submit dictation or delegate tasks via their BlackBerry, and then track progress also from their smartphone.
